Issue Date: | 19-Jul-2024 | Source: | 中国专利 ZL 202210542232.4 | Abstract: | The invention provides a porous material carrier and application thereof in agriculture and forestry. The porous material carrier provided by the invention has a hollow or porous structure, is internally provided with a space, can load a solid or liquid target substance, and is released in a liquid or gas form. The target substance is released from pores of the carrier, the outflow speed or the volatilization speed of the target substance can be reduced, the slow release effect is achieved, and meanwhile the conveying time of the target substance can be prolonged. The porous material carrier is loaded with a target substance through a physical method, and is simple, convenient and easy to implement, high in loading capacity and high in loading efficiency. Moreover, the porous material carrier can be loaded for multiple times and can be repeatedly used, so that the cost is greatly reduced. The porous material carrier provided by the embodiment of the invention can be widely applied to providing nutrients for plants, preventing and treating plant diseases and insect pests, killing insects and carrying drug treatment on trees and crops, and has potential huge advantages in agriculture and forestry applications such as sustainable pest control and crop growth. 本发明提供了一种孔隙材料载体及其在农林业中的应用。本发明提供的孔隙材料载体,具有中空或多孔的结构,其内部具有空间,可负载固态或液态的目标物质,并以液体或气体的形式释放。所述目标物质从载体的孔隙中释出,可减慢其流出速度或挥发速度,达至缓释作用,同时还可加长目标物质的输送时间。所述孔隙材料载体通过物理方法载入目标物质,简便易行,且负载能力强,加载效率高。不仅如此,所述孔隙材料载体还可多次加载,重复使用,大大降低了成本。本发明实施例提供的孔隙材料载体可以广泛应用于给植物提供养分、防治病虫害、杀虫以及树木和农作物的载入药物治疗,在可持续害虫防治和作物生长等农林业应用中具有潜在的巨大优势。 |
